Unit Rates and Standing Charges Explained

When you look at an energy tariff or electricity and gas bill, two of the most important figures are the unit rate and the standing charge. Together, they make up a large part of what you pay for your energy.

Understanding the difference can make it easier to read your bill, compare tariffs and see how changes in your energy use affect your costs.

What Is a Unit Rate?

The unit rate is the amount you pay for each unit of energy you use.

For household electricity and gas, energy is normally measured in kilowatt-hours (kWh). Your unit rate is therefore usually shown as pence per kilowatt-hour (p/kWh).

For example, if your electricity unit rate is 25p per kWh and you use 100 kWh, the energy-use part of your bill would be:

100 kWh × 25p = £25

The more energy you use, the more you pay in unit-rate charges.

Electricity and Gas Have Separate Unit Rates

If your home uses both electricity and mains gas, each fuel normally has its own unit rate.

For example:

FuelUnit RateEnergy UsedCost
Electricity25p/kWh200 kWh£50.00
Gas6p/kWh800 kWh£48.00

These figures are examples only. Actual rates depend on your tariff, supplier and other factors.

What Is a Standing Charge?

A standing charge is a fixed daily amount charged by your energy supplier.

Unlike the unit rate, it does not depend directly on how much electricity or gas you use. It is normally charged for every day that you remain supplied under the tariff.

For example, if your electricity standing charge is 55p per day, over 30 days you would pay:

55p × 30 = £16.50

This would be charged in addition to the cost of the electricity you used.

If you have both electricity and gas, there will usually be a separate standing charge for each fuel.

What Does the Standing Charge Pay For?

It is easy to think of the standing charge simply as a fee for having an energy connection, but the picture is more complicated.

Standing charges can contribute towards a range of costs associated with supplying energy, including maintaining and operating energy networks, metering and supplier costs, as well as certain wider costs and obligations within the energy system.

The way these costs are recovered can change over time, which is one reason standing charges can rise or fall even when your own energy consumption has not changed.

Unit Rate vs Standing Charge

The simplest way to understand the difference is:

Unit rate = what you pay for the energy you use.

Standing charge = what you pay each day regardless of how much energy you use.

Your approximate tariff cost can therefore be thought of as:

Energy used × unit rate + number of days × standing charge

For a dual-fuel household, the calculation is carried out separately for electricity and gas.

A Worked Example

Suppose that during a 30-day month a household uses:

  • 250 kWh of electricity
  • Electricity unit rate: 25p/kWh
  • Electricity standing charge: 55p/day

The electricity usage costs:

250 × £0.25 = £62.50

The standing charge costs:

30 × £0.55 = £16.50

So the total electricity cost for the period would be:

£62.50 + £16.50 = £79.00

This simple example excludes any other adjustments that might appear on an actual bill.

Why Unit Rates Matter

Your unit rate becomes increasingly important as your consumption increases.

A household that uses a lot of electricity or gas may benefit more from finding a tariff with a lower unit rate, even if its standing charge is slightly higher.

For example, imagine two electricity tariffs:

Tariff ATariff B
Unit rate24p/kWh26p/kWh
Standing charge60p/day40p/day

At first glance, Tariff B might appear attractive because its standing charge is 20p per day cheaper.

Over a year, that saves approximately £73 in standing charges.

However, Tariff A costs 2p less for every kWh used. Someone using enough electricity could therefore save more through the lower unit rate than they lose through the higher standing charge.

This is why comparing only one figure can be misleading.

Why Standing Charges Matter

Standing charges can have a proportionately greater impact on households with low energy consumption.

If you use very little energy, reducing consumption can reduce the unit-rate part of your bill considerably, but it does not normally remove the daily standing charge.

For example, an electricity standing charge of 55p per day would amount to approximately:

£200.75 per year

before any electricity had been used.

This is also worth remembering for properties that are occupied infrequently. Very low consumption does not necessarily mean there will be no energy bill.

Do Standing Charges Apply If You Use No Energy?

Usually, yes.

If a property remains connected and supplied under a tariff with a standing charge, the daily charge can continue even when little or no energy is being consumed.

There are some tariffs and circumstances where charging arrangements differ, so you should check the terms of your particular tariff rather than assuming the standing charge will disappear when consumption reaches zero.

What About Prepayment Meters?

Prepayment customers also have unit rates and may have standing charges.

A standing charge can continue to accrue even during periods when no energy is being used or no credit has recently been added. Depending on the meter and arrangements involved, this can mean some of the next top-up is used to cover charges that have accumulated.

If you use a prepayment meter, it is therefore particularly useful to understand how your supplier applies standing charges.

Are Unit Rates and Standing Charges the Same Everywhere?

No.

Rates can vary according to factors including:

  • your energy supplier and tariff
  • where you live
  • how you pay
  • whether you have electricity only or electricity and gas
  • the type of tariff you are on

This is why advertised averages should not automatically be treated as the rates that apply to your home.

The best place to find your own figures is your energy bill, tariff information or supplier account.

What About the Energy Price Cap?

For eligible standard variable tariffs, Ofgem’s energy price cap limits the rates suppliers can charge customers covered by it.

One common misunderstanding is that the price cap represents a maximum total energy bill. It does not.

Your actual bill still depends heavily on how much energy you use. A household using more energy will generally pay more, while a household using less will generally pay less.

The price cap is expressed using a typical annual cost for illustrative purposes, but the underlying limits concern the rates that make up the tariff, including unit rates and standing charges.

How to Compare Energy Tariffs Properly

When comparing tariffs, don’t look at the unit rate or standing charge in isolation.

Consider both rates alongside your expected annual consumption.

A tariff with a low standing charge but relatively high unit rate could suit one household differently from a tariff with a higher standing charge and lower unit rate.

Your previous energy bills can help because they may show your annual consumption in kWh. Using actual consumption generally gives you a much more meaningful comparison than looking only at headline tariff figures.

Can You Reduce Standing Charges by Using Less Energy?

Not directly.

Reducing energy consumption reduces the amount you pay through your unit rate, but a conventional standing charge remains payable regardless of the number of units consumed.

That does not make energy efficiency any less worthwhile. Reducing unnecessary consumption can still lower bills, particularly when a significant proportion of your bill comes from unit-rate charges.

Where to Find the Rates on Your Bill

Your energy bill should provide information about the tariff you are on, including the applicable unit rate and standing charge.

Look for figures expressed as:

Unit rate: pence per kWh (p/kWh)

Standing charge: pence per day (p/day)

Remember to check electricity and gas separately if you have both.
